Comprehending Sash Windows
Sash windows consist of 2 or more frames that slide vertically to open and close. They are predominantly made from lumber, which offers them their characteristic appeal but also makes them vulnerable to weathering, rot, and other issues in time.
Common Issues with Sash WindowsRotting Wood: Wooden frames are vulnerable to decay if they become wet or are not routinely kept.Broken Glass: Accidental impacts or severe climate condition can result in split or shattered panes.Drafts and Poor Insulation: Over the years, the seals around sash windows can break down, causing air leakages and minimized energy effectiveness.Sash Jamming: Paint buildup, warping, or particles can trigger the window sashes to stick.Balance Problems: The counterweights utilized to hold the window in place can fail, making it tough to open or close the sashes.Importance of Prompt Repairs

The cost of sash window repairs can differ commonly based on the level of the damage, area, and particular services required. Below is a basic breakdown of possible costs you may come across:
Repair TypeAverage Cost (GBP)Minor Repairs (e.g., fixing jams, small wood rot)₤ 150 - ₤ 300Glass Replacement₤ 200 - ₤ 500 per paneComplete Sash Restoration₤ 300 - ₤ 800 per sashDraught Proofing₤ 150 - ₤ 400 per windowComplete Rebuild₤ 800 - ₤ 2,000 per windowAspects Influencing CostSize of the Window: Larger windows may require more materials and labor.Location: Prices can vary significantly based on geographical area and season.Material Quality: Higher-quality restoration materials can increase the last costs.Labor Costs: Hiring skilled professionals might cost more but typically causes much better results.FAQs About Sash Window Repairs1.
